What skills and experience should I look for in a freelance React expert to ensure project success?
When evaluating potential freelance React experts, consider looking for candidates with a strong portfolio showcasing their previous work with React, particularly in building interactive user interfaces and single-page applications. Also, look for expertise in related technologies such as Redux, React Router, and an understanding of component lifecycle and state management. Experience with testing libraries like Jest and a knowledge of RESTful APIs can also be beneficial.
How can I clearly define deliverables when hiring a React expert to ensure alignment from the start?
To define clear deliverables, start by discussing and documenting your project's objectives, scope, and desired outcomes with the freelance React expert. Clearly outline what the final product should achieve, what features are essential, and establish a timeline for deliverables and milestones. Ensure that both parties agree on these terms in writing, potentially using a project management tool for tracking progress and maintaining transparency.
What steps should I take to facilitate a smooth onboarding process for a new React freelancer on my project?
Facilitate a smooth onboarding by providing the React freelancer with all necessary resources, including access to your codebase, design guidelines, and any technical documentation they might need. Schedule an introductory meeting to go over project goals and expectations, clarify communication channels, and specify how often you expect updates. Additionally, introduce them to any team members they may collaborate with, and provide access to your project management system, if applicable.
Who is Contra for?
Contra is designed for both freelancers (referred to as "independents") and clients. Freelancers can showcase their work, connect with clients, and manage projects commission-free. Clients can discover and hire top freelance talent for their projects.
What is the vision of Contra?
Contra aims to revolutionize the world of work by providing an all-in-one platform that empowers freelancers and clients to connect and collaborate seamlessly, eliminating traditional barriers and commission fees.